Georgian Property Market: Trends for Living and Speculation

The present Georgian property market is displaying a multifaceted blend of trends, impacting both potential homeowners and those seeking lucrative investment opportunities. Increasing demand from expats and returning Georgians is fueling activity in Tbilisi and surrounding areas, pushing up prices for apartments and houses alike. While the capital sees a competitive landscape with newer developments, regions like Adjara and Kakheti are experiencing renewed interest, particularly offering more affordable options or unique rural properties. Nevertheless , fluctuating currency rates and geopolitical uncertainty continue to create caution among some investors, leading to a more considered approach and a preference for established projects with solid rental yields – though "off-plan" purchases still appeal to those comfortable with higher risk. On balance, expert predictions suggest continued growth but with a potential for price stabilization in certain segments of the market, requiring careful due diligence.
